Автор Тема: Z@ USB. Перестает считывать карты  (Прочитано 7341 раз)

lesha.gord

  • Пользователь
  • *****
  • Сообщений: 5
Всем доброго времени. Прошелся по всем темам, похожей проблемы не нашел. Поэтому создаю. Имею два ридера, купленные одновременно. Начальная прошивка - 224. Случается так, что перестает выдавать номер карты, при это срабатывает (бип раздается). В логах ничего по этому нет. Туда, как я понял, заносятся только удачно считанные карты. Помогает только одно - закрыть Place Card (при чем зависает процесс, приходится срубать процесс через созданный батник), вытащить и вставить кабель из ридера, и запустить PlaceCard снова. Может два дня работать, и ни разу не отвалиться, а может каждый день несколько раз. Кабель USB родной, пробовал менять и комп (Windows Embedded 2009 и Windows Embedded std 7)и другой ридер (абсолютно новый) - не помогло. Прошивал на 230 и 231, также, не помогло. При чем купленный на полгода раньше ридер с прошивкой 224 работает без сбоя месяцами.

gsa

  • Пользователь
  • *****
  • Сообщений: 269
Re: Z@ USB. Перестает считывать карты
« Ответ #1 : 26 Июля 2017, 20:04 »
Доброго времени. Без переподключения кабеля, какую ошибку показывает при попытке подключиться в PlaceCard (после перезапуска)? Как зависает PlaceCard: в окне не работают кнопки или только при закрытии не завершается процесс? Какая версия PlaceCard? Какая версия драйвера Z-2 USB? Если не последние версии, то попробуйте обновить. В PlaceCard на вкладке "Дополнительно" установите флаг "Писать лог отладки" и когда проблема проявится вновь, пришлите лог файл "PlaceCard.log" на email: gsa ironlogic.ru для анализа.

vitiv

  • IronLogic Team
  • *****
  • Сообщений: 719
Re: Z@ USB. Перестает считывать карты
« Ответ #2 : 26 Июля 2017, 20:29 »
Добрый вечер!
Да такой проблемы я то же не встречал. Видимо потому, что их мало кто гоняет месяцами. )
Попробуйте один из этих считывателей поставить вместо хорошо работающего. Думаю в том месте они будут то же работать месяцами.
Если, в то момент когда все нормально работает, взять и вытащить провод USB и опять воткнуть то произойдет то что вы описываете  считыватель будет пикать, а программа не будет реагировать и процесс зависнет. Т.е. у вас в какой то момент кратковременно отваливается порт USB. Возможно порты не держат длительную нагрузку? Больше пока ничего посоветовать не могу. ((
Удачи.

lesha.gord

  • Пользователь
  • *****
  • Сообщений: 5
Re: Z@ USB. Перестает считывать карты
« Ответ #3 : 27 Июля 2017, 14:08 »
День добрый!
< Без переподключения кабеля, какую ошибку показывает при попытке подключиться в PlaceCard (после перезапуска)>
-----Без переподключения просто не запускается программа, в настройках задано "не запускать второй экземпляр"
<Как зависает PlaceCard: в окне не работают кнопки или только при закрытии не завершается процесс?>
-----При закрытии не завершается процесс
На счет Place card вы правы - старая 1.74. Как на диске была. Поставлю последнюю - погоняю.
А драйвер последний. Самое прикольное, что на ПК, на котором месяцами стабильно работает версия драйвера аж от 2011 года )))
Ставлю новый PlaceCard, погоняю, потом отпишу.
Огромное спасибо за помощь!

lesha.gord

  • Пользователь
  • *****
  • Сообщений: 5
Re: Z@ USB. Перестает считывать карты
« Ответ #4 : 07 Ноября 2017, 16:03 »
Друзья, приветствую.
Поставил последний PlaceCard (2.0.13). Но не могу никак настроить передачу номера в R-Keeper. В блокнот читает без проблем.
Меня смущает одна строка в файле "PlaceCard.log" (предпоследняя в прикрепленном примере): "15:57:52.653 [I COM14] < (9) No card\r\n"
Может, что - то не так настроил. Хотя в блокнот читает номер. Всё нормально. Что эта строка в файле отладки означает? Не подскажете?

gsa

  • Пользователь
  • *****
  • Сообщений: 269
Re: Z@ USB. Перестает считывать карты
« Ответ #5 : 07 Ноября 2017, 17:18 »
Добрый вечер. При передаче методом "Набор на клавиатуре" должен быть установлен фокус ввода в текстовое поле, в которое нужно ввести номер. Если это сделано, то попробуйте установить флаг "Использовать AutoIt" на странице "Клавиатура" (главное меню->Вид->Страница->Клавиатура).
Строка "15:57:52.653 [I COM14] < (9) No card\r\n" означает, что в момент времени 15:57:52.653 карту убрали из поля считывателя.

lesha.gord

  • Пользователь
  • *****
  • Сообщений: 5
Re: Z@ USB. Перестает считывать карты
« Ответ #6 : 08 Ноября 2017, 13:21 »
Всем день добрый!
<Добрый вечер. При передаче методом "Набор на клавиатуре" должен быть установлен фокус ввода в текстовое поле, в которое нужно ввести номер. >
------ Вы имеете ввиду параметр "Выбрать окно" в разделе настройки метода передачи (скрин placecard1.jpg)? Если да, то не совсем понял, как именно, строку для ввода указывать?

"Использовать AutoIt" делал. Не помогает.

gsa

  • Пользователь
  • *****
  • Сообщений: 269
Re: Z@ USB. Перестает считывать карты
« Ответ #7 : 08 Ноября 2017, 14:01 »
------ Вы имеете ввиду параметр "Выбрать окно" в разделе настройки метода передачи (скрин placecard1.jpg)? Если да, то не совсем понял, как именно, строку для ввода указывать?
Нет, имею в виду, что номер вставляется в место, где мигает курсор I (как в блокноте). Вводится ли номер вручную с помощью клавиатуры (без PlaceCard) в R-Keeper?

lesha.gord

  • Пользователь
  • *****
  • Сообщений: 5
Re: Z@ USB. Перестает считывать карты
« Ответ #8 : 08 Ноября 2017, 18:53 »
Друзья, приветствую.
Всё разобрался. Дело было не в PlaceCard. Надо было немного параметры в кипере менять и для эмуляции карты с магнитной полосой с шаблоне ";xxxxxx?" прописывать.
Огромное спасибо за помощь!